Phil Posted May 22, 2014 Report Share Posted May 22, 2014 Great 1st half performance from the Stones last night and they were well justified their 2-0 half time lead. Ryan scored the first after about 25 minutes, Shaun Carter saved his first effort but the rebound fell nicely for Ryan to bang in the rebound from 6 yards. Ten minutes later Bradley Leivers put in a lovely ball from the left wing which i think Aaron Clarke headed into his on own net. 2nd half i was expecting Illogan to come out all guns blazing but a combination of good defendsive work from Tms and a couple of injuries to key players left them a bit flat. The stones saw the game out with only a few scares and could of increased the score at the other end were it not for a couple of good saves from Carter. Had a rough head count before half time and guess about 85 watching. Another great match between the top two sides and enjoyed watching it.
